Things That Give Me Hope:

The obscenities on two legs known as Fred Phelps and his Westboro Baptist Church came back to Boston this month to picket something with their "God Hates Fags" posters--this time it was a staging of The Laramie Project. This time, though, local gay rights groups countered with a "Phelps-a-Thon", where people pledged donations for each minute the Phelps clan stuck around, the proceeds going to gay rights organizations. They raised $4,647.

The counter-protest included the chant "YOU'RE CRAZY! YOU'RE FUNNY! YOU'RE RAISING US MONEY!" Days after I first read this news article, I can't think of this chant without feeling a warm glow inside.
